AFCON Qualifiers: See What Joe Aribo Said Following Super Eagles Victory Over Benin

by Joba Ogunwale
November 15, 2019
in News, Nigeria

Reactions continue to trail Super Eagles victory over Benin Republic in the AFCON 2021 Group L qualifier that was played at the Godswill Akpabio Stadium in Uyo.

Goals from Victor Osimhen and Samuel Kalu secured the three points for Nigeria after Stephane Sessegnon had put the Squirrels ahead in the 2nd minute.

Following the win, Super Eagles players including Joe Aribo took to their social media pages to express their delight in the victory.

Aribo who was not expected to start after arriving on the eve of the match gave a man of the match performance in what was his first game on home soil.

After the match, the Rangers midfielder took to his Twitter page to express his excitement at the team's victory. “Good win in our first AFCON 2021 qualifying game! Always an honour putting on the shirt. Thanks for your amazing support!”, Aribo said on Twitter. 

https://twitter.com/J_Aribo19/status/1195095216405004293

Meanwhile, Gernot Rohr has revealed why the former Charlton man started the game despite arriving on Tuesday. Responding to the question posed by Soccernet.ng Chief Editor, Rohr revealed Aribo told him he is ready to play.

“Aribo told me he was not tired after a long flight, and I have confidence in my players when they tell me they are ready to play,” Rohr began.

“Also his father was here and this his (Aribo's) second time coming into the country, so it was important for him to play.”

Aribo and the Super Eagles will hope to make it two wins out of two when they take on Lesotho in the second round of matches of Group L.
